ER Advisor
Your new role The Employee Relations (ER) Advisor is responsible for providing expert employee relations advice and support to managers and employees across the organisation. The role focusses primarily on managing and advising on a range of ER cases, including absence management, performance improvement, grievance, disciplinary, capability, and conduct matters.
